Word: Disappointingly

Speech Type: Adverb

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ling: ˌdɪsəˈpɔɪntɪŋli
Dialects: British English
Definition:

in a manner that fails to fulfil someone's hopes or expectations

Short Definition:

in manner that fails to fulfil someone's hopes or expectations

Examples:
  • the concert ended disappointingly
  • the audience was disappointingly small
Definition:

used to express disappointment at an event or situation

Short Definition:

used to express disappointment

Examples:
  • disappointingly, bad weather forced the cancellation of my trip
